LCILX vs. LMISX
LCILX (ClearBridge Sustainability Leaders Fund) and LMISX (Franklin U.S. Large Cap Equity Fund) are both Large Cap Blend Equities funds from Legg Mason. Over the past 10 years, LCILX returned 13.91%/yr vs 14.93%/yr for LMISX. Their correlation of 0.94 means they have usually moved in the same direction. LCILX charges 0.75%/yr vs 0.70%/yr for LMISX.

Drawdowns
LCILX vs. LMISX -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um LCILX drawdown since its inception was -31.70%, smaller than the maximum LMISX drawdown of -50.34%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for LCILX and LMISX.

Volatility
LCILX vs. LMISX - Volatility Comparison
The current volatility for ClearBridge Sustainability Leaders Fund (LCILX) is 3.15%, while Franklin U.S. Large Cap Equity Fund (LMISX) has a volatility of 3.37%. This indicates that LCILX exper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than LMISX based on this measure.
